ADB Shell 사용법 다운로드 설치 (비트코인,법률,재판,변호사)

ADB Shell 사용법 다운로드 설치 (비트코인,법률,재판,변호사)

ADB Shell 다운로드 다운로드 바로가기 ➡

ADB Shell은 안드로이드 운영체제와 직접 통신하며 기기의 다양한 설정을 제어할 수 있는 매우 유용한 도구입니다. 개발자뿐만 아니라 기기의 성능을 최적화하거나 특정 기능을 수동으로 관리하고 싶은 일반 사용자들에게도 필수적인 프로그램으로 자리 잡고 있습니다.

최근에는 모바일 환경에서도 직접 명령어를 입력할 수 있는 앱들이 많이 출시되어 접근성이 더욱 좋아졌습니다. 처음 접하시는 분들도 차근차근 따라 하시면 어렵지 않게 설치하고 활용할 수 있으니, 아래 안내를 통해 정확한 사용법을 확인해 보시기 바랍니다.

ADB Shell 설치 및 다운로드 방법

ADB(Android Debug Bridge)를 사용하기 위해서는 가장 먼저 공식 플랫폼 도구를 다운로드해야 합니다. PC 환경에서는 구글의 안드로이드 개발자 사이트를 통해 윈도우, 맥, 리눅스용 바이너리 파일을 내려받을 수 있으며, 압축을 해제하는 것만으로도 기본적인 준비가 완료됩니다.

최근에는 PC 없이 스마트폰 자체에서 ADB 명령을 실행할 수 있는 애플리케이션도 인기가 높습니다. 구글 플레이 스토어 등 공식 앱 마켓에서 관련 도구를 검색하여 설치하면 모바일 단말기 내에서도 로컬 터미널을 통해 시스템 설정을 변경할 수 있어 매우 편리합니다.

안드로이드 및 아이폰 환경별 설치 경로

안드로이드 사용자의 경우 구글 플레이 스토어에서 ‘ADB Shell’ 또는 ‘LADB’와 같은 앱을 설치하여 무선 디버깅 모드를 통해 간편하게 연결할 수 있습니다. 안드로이드 버전 11 이상부터는 기기 자체에서 페어링 코드를 활용한 무선 연결을 지원하므로 별도의 케이블 없이도 작업이 가능합니다.

반면 아이폰(iOS) 환경은 안드로이드와 구조가 달라 직접적인 ADB Shell 사용이 제한적입니다. 하지만 맥(Mac) 컴퓨터를 활용하거나 리눅스 기반의 환경을 구축하여 우회적으로 기기 정보를 확인하는 방법이 존재합니다. 각 운영체제별 최신 정책에 따라 설치 경로와 방법이 상이할 수 있으므로 공식 가이드를 수시로 체크하는 것이 좋습니다.

기본적인 사용법과 핵심 명령어 안내

설치가 완료되었다면 가장 먼저 터미널이나 커맨드 창을 열어 기기 연결 상태를 확인해야 합니다. ‘adb devices’ 명령어를 입력했을 때 연결된 기기의 시리얼 번호가 나타난다면 정상적으로 통신이 이루어지고 있는 것입니다. 이후 ‘adb shell’을 입력하면 기기 내부 시스템으로 진입하게 됩니다.

자주 사용되는 명령어로는 앱 리스트를 확인하는 ‘pm list packages’, 특정 앱을 강제로 중지하거나 데이터를 삭제하는 명령 등이 있습니다. 명령어를 입력할 때는 대소문자를 구분해야 하며, 잘못된 명령 입력 시 시스템 오류가 발생할 수 있으므로 실행 전 반드시 명령어의 기능을 숙지해야 합니다.

연결 전 반드시 확인해야 할 설정

ADB Shell을 정상적으로 사용하기 위해서는 스마트폰의 ‘개발자 옵션’이 활성화되어 있어야 합니다. 설정 메뉴의 휴대전화 정보에서 ‘빌드 번호’를 여러 번 연속으로 터치하면 개발자 모드가 켜지며, 이후 나타나는 메뉴에서 ‘USB 디버깅’ 항목을 반드시 체크해야 합니다.

무선으로 연결하고자 할 때는 동일한 와이파이 네트워크에 PC와 스마트폰이 접속되어 있어야 합니다. 보안 정책상 연결 시 기기 화면에 ‘디버깅을 허용하시겠습니까?’라는 팝업이 뜨는데, 이때 승인을 눌러야 정상적인 접근 권한이 부여됩니다. 보안을 위해 공용 와이파이 환경에서의 사용은 지양하시기 바랍니다.

더 효율적으로 활용하기 위한 실용 팁

반복적인 작업을 수행해야 한다면 배치 파일(.bat)이나 쉘 스크립트(.sh)를 작성하여 한 번에 명령어를 실행하는 것이 효율적입니다. 또한, 화면 해상도를 임시로 변경하거나 스크린샷 및 화면 녹화를 커맨드 라인에서 직접 수행하면 고화질 결과물을 빠르게 얻을 수 있습니다.

기기 성능 최적화를 위해 불필요한 시스템 앱을 비활성화할 때도 ADB Shell은 매우 강력한 힘을 발휘합니다. 다만 제조사별로 필수 시스템 앱의 명칭이 다를 수 있고, 업데이트 이후 정책이 변경되어 기존 명령어가 작동하지 않을 수 있으니 WEDDING HERFACE와 같은 커뮤니티나 공식 포럼의 최신 정보를 참고하는 습관이 필요합니다.

자주 묻는 질문

질문? 기기가 ‘unauthorized’라고 표시되며 연결이 안 됩니다.
스마트폰 화면에 뜬 USB 디버깅 허용 팝업에서 승인을 누르지 않았을 때 발생합니다. 케이블을 다시 연결하거나 개발자 옵션에서 ‘USB 디버깅 권한 승인 취소’를 누른 뒤 재시도해 보세요.

질문? ADB 명령어를 입력해도 ‘찾을 수 없는 명령어’라고 나옵니다.
환경 변수 설정이 되어 있지 않거나 해당 실행 파일이 있는 폴더에서 터미널을 열지 않았기 때문입니다. 파일 경로를 확인하거나 시스템 환경 변수에 ADB 폴더를 추가해 주세요.

질문? 루팅을 해야만 사용할 수 있나요?
아니요, 기본적인 ADB Shell 사용은 루팅 없이도 가능합니다. 다만 시스템 깊숙한 곳의 파일을 수정하거나 삭제하는 등의 고도화된 작업에는 루팅 권한이 필요할 수 있습니다.

질문? 무선 디버깅 연결 시 포트 번호는 어디서 확인하나요?
안드로이드 설정 내 ‘무선 디버깅’ 메뉴에 들어가면 IP 주소와 함께 5자리의 포트 번호가 표시됩니다. 페어링 시와 연결 시의 포트 번호가 다를 수 있으니 주의 깊게 확인하세요.

질문? 최신 버전으로 업데이트는 어떻게 하나요?
안드로이드 SDK 플랫폼 도구 공식 페이지에서 최신 버전의 압축 파일을 다시 내려받아 기존 파일을 교체하면 됩니다. 앱 형태의 도구는 마켓의 업데이트 알림을 확인하세요.

질문? 사용 중에 기기가 벽돌이 될 위험은 없나요?
단순 조회 명령은 안전하지만, 시스템 패키지를 삭제하거나 설정을 강제로 변경하는 명령어는 주의가 필요합니다. 중요한 데이터는 미리 백업해 두는 것을 권장합니다.